DevMotion v2

The AI video agent that looks at what it builds

0 upvotes🤖 AI AssistantsSep 2026

DevMotion v2 is an innovative AI-powered video tool that transforms how developers and creators approach video production. Unlike traditional AI video solutions that generate scenes blindly and rely solely on success signals, DevMotion v2 actively renders real frames and analyzes them to ensure quality and accuracy. This unique capability allows it to detect and automatically fix issues like text running off the canvas, making the editing process more reliable and efficient. Users can interact with the AI through a browser-based editor or connect it to popular AI models like Claude or ChatGPT, or integrate it into their IDE via MCP for seamless workflows. Designed for developers, content creators, and video producers, DevMotion v2 combines automation with real-time visual feedback, streamlining video creation and editing without the need for installation or complex setups. Its emphasis on visual validation sets it apart in the crowded AI video tool landscape, making it a compelling choice for those seeking precision and ease of use in AI-driven video production.

Tobira.ai

A network where AI agents find deals for their humans

731 upvotes🤖 AI AssistantsMar 2026

Tobira.ai is an innovative platform that leverages AI agents to facilitate networking and deal-making for professionals and entrepreneurs. Users can create a public or anonymous AI persona that operates within a secure network of other agents, enabling seamless discovery of founders, investors, partners, and clients. The platform's unique approach allows AI agents to negotiate on behalf of their human users, reducing the need for direct contact until both parties agree to share details. This system is especially appealing to startups, investors, and developers looking to streamline deal flow and partnership opportunities in a private, controlled environment. Tobira.ai integrates with tools like OpenClaw and Claude Cowork to enhance its capabilities, making it a versatile tool for AI-driven networking and business development.
